The Comic Influence, curated by Virginia Fabbri Butera, Ph.D., features the work of six artists who capture the comedy of the quotidian through outrageous, whimsical, and humorous caricatures of reality: Barbara Neibart (Rockaway), Bette Blank (Madison), Dan Fenelon (Morristown), Rocco Scary (North Caldwell), Stephanie Brody-Lederman (New York, NY), and Suprina (Poughkeepsie, NY). The result is six distinct “parallel universe[s] based on his or her personality and signature,” (Butera) that showcase the artists’ unique perspective and wit. With subjects as varied as The Macy’s Day Parade, a salami sandwich, and a dog takeover of famous works of art, this exhibition delivers both playful comedy and hard-hitting satire.
